Here is my sample for this week's sketch challenge. Perfect sketch for longer format images! I wet down the WC paper and stamped the image in distress ink. When it was still wet I added colour in some areas and moved the existing brown DI around for shadowing. When it was almost dry I over stamped the image (using a MISTI) to add back some detail. I have several winter guy birthdays so this is perfect for one of them.
